What is a Scrap Yard and Why Use One in Merida?

A scrap yard, also known as a salvage yard or recycling center, is a facility where old, used, or unwanted materials, particularly metal, are collected, sorted, processed, and sold. These materials can range from discarded vehicles and appliances to industrial byproducts and construction debris. In Merida, Mexico, scrap yards play a vital role in the local economy and environmental management. They serve as crucial points for diverting waste from landfills, thereby reducing pollution and conserving natural resources. For businesses in Merida, particularly those in manufacturing, construction, or automotive repair, scrap yards offer a cost-effective way to dispose of scrap metal and other recyclable materials, and often provide a source of affordable used parts.

The process typically involves receiving materials, weighing them to determine value, dismantling them to extract valuable components or metals, and then baling or crushing materials for shipment to smelters or refineries. For individuals in Merida, visiting an open scrap yard can be an opportunity to sell unwanted scrap metal, such as old appliances, car parts, or excess copper wiring, for cash. This not only helps declutter homes and garages but also contributes to the recycling infrastructure. Furthermore, many scrap yards in Merida specialize in certain types of materials, such as automotive scrap yards that sell used car parts at a fraction of the cost of new ones, or industrial scrap yards that handle bulk metals. The economic benefits are twofold: they provide income for sellers and affordable materials for buyers, all while promoting environmental responsibility within the Merida community and wider Mexico.

The Economic and Environmental Impact of Scrap Yards in Merida

The presence of active and accessible scrap yards in Merida, Mexico, has a significant positive impact on both the local economy and the environment. Economically, these yards create jobs, from laborers and sorters to mechanics and sales personnel. They also stimulate local commerce by providing a market for scrap materials and a source for affordable salvaged goods. For businesses in Merida, especially those dealing with large volumes of metal waste, scrap yards offer essential services that can offset disposal costs and even generate revenue. The materials collected are then fed back into the manufacturing supply chain, reducing the need for virgin raw materials and the energy-intensive processes required to extract and refine them. This circular economy approach is increasingly important for industries striving for sustainability.

Environmentally, scrap yards are front-line defenses against pollution. By processing scrap metal, they prevent potentially hazardous materials from ending up in landfills, where they could leach toxins into the soil and groundwater. The recycling of metals like copper, aluminum, and steel requires significantly less energy than producing them from raw ore. For instance, recycling aluminum uses about 95% less energy than making it from bauxite. This energy saving translates to reduced greenhouse gas emissions, contributing to cleaner air and a healthier planet. In Merida, which is a key economic hub in the Yucatan Peninsula, promoting robust scrap recycling practices is essential for managing waste and supporting sustainable development goals for Mexico.

Types of Scrap Yards You Might Find Open Near Merida

When you’re looking for an open scrap yard in Merida, you’ll encounter various types, each specializing in different materials or services. Understanding these distinctions will help you find the most suitable facility for your needs. Many are general scrap metal yards, accepting a wide array of ferrous (iron-based) and non-ferrous (non-iron-based) metals like steel, copper, aluminum, brass, and stainless steel. These are often the most common types you’ll find readily open and accessible.

  • Automotive Scrap Yards: These specialize in used car parts and vehicle recycling. If you’re looking to buy affordable used car parts or dispose of an old vehicle, these are the places to go. They dismantle cars, salvage usable components like engines, transmissions, body panels, and tires, and recycle the remaining metal. Many are equipped to handle the draining of fluids and removal of hazardous components according to regulations.
  • General Metal Recyclers: These yards accept a broad spectrum of metals from both industrial and residential sources. They are equipped to handle larger volumes and a wider variety of scrap metals, including industrial offcuts, old machinery, and construction site waste.
  • Appliance Recyclers: Some facilities focus specifically on household appliances like refrigerators, washing machines, and air conditioners. They often ensure Freon and other refrigerants are properly handled before processing the metals.
  • Electronic Waste (E-Waste) Recyclers: While not always classified as traditional scrap yards, many e-waste facilities accept discarded electronics like computers, TVs, and mobile phones, which contain valuable metals and plastics. They specialize in the safe dismantling and recycling of these complex items.
  • Industrial Scrap Processors: These are larger operations that typically deal with significant volumes of metal waste from manufacturing plants, construction sites, and demolition projects. They often have specialized equipment for cutting, crushing, and sorting large quantities of industrial scrap.

When searching for an ‘open scrap yard near me’ in Merida, consider what type of material you have or what parts you are looking for. This will help narrow down your search and ensure you visit a facility that can best meet your requirements. For residents and businesses in Merida, understanding these specializations is key to efficient recycling and procurement.

How to Find an Open Scrap Yard in Merida: Tips and Tools

Locating an open scrap yard in Merida, Mexico, is easier than ever with the advent of online tools and local business directories. The first step is to utilize search engines effectively. A simple search query like “scrap yard Merida open now,” “yonke abierto Merida” (yonke is a common term for scrap yard in Mexico), or “recycling center Merida” will yield relevant results. Pay close attention to the operating hours listed, as these can vary significantly between facilities. Some may operate on extended hours or weekends, while others have more traditional business hours.

What to Expect When You Visit a Scrap Yard in Merida

Upon arriving at a scrap yard in Merida, expect a process that involves identification, weighing, and potentially negotiation if you are selling materials. Most yards will require some form of identification for transactions. For selling scrap, your materials will be weighed on certified scales. The price you receive will depend on the type of metal, current market rates, and the yard’s grading system. Non-ferrous metals like copper and aluminum typically fetch higher prices than ferrous metals like steel. For purchasing parts, you might be allowed to browse the inventory yourself, or staff can help you locate specific items. Wear appropriate clothing and closed-toe shoes, as yards can be rough environments. Safety is paramount, so always follow the yard’s instructions regarding movement and handling of materials. For those in Merida seeking specific items or looking to dispose of large quantities, confirming acceptance policies before arrival is always a good practice.

Frequently Asked Questions About Open Scrap Yards in Merida

What are the typical operating hours for scrap yards in Merida?

Operating hours for scrap yards in Merida, Mexico, can vary. Most are open Monday to Friday, typically from around 8:00 AM to 5:00 PM or 6:00 PM. Some may also have limited hours on Saturdays. It’s always best to call ahead or check their online listings to confirm their current operating status, especially on weekends or holidays, as these can differ significantly.

How much money can I get for my scrap metal in Merida?

The amount of money you can get for scrap metal in Merida depends on the type of metal and current market prices in Mexico. Non-ferrous metals like copper and aluminum generally fetch higher prices per pound than ferrous metals like steel. Scrap yards weigh your materials accurately. It’s advisable to research current metal prices or call a few yards to compare offers for the best return.

Can I sell a non-running car to a scrap yard in Merida?

Yes, most automotive scrap yards in Merida, Mexico, will accept non-running cars, often referred to as junk cars or salvage vehicles. They are interested in the metal content and any salvageable parts. You will typically need to provide proof of ownership, such as the vehicle’s title or registration. Many yards also offer towing services for vehicles you cannot deliver yourself.

What kind of identification do I need to sell scrap to a Merida yard?

For transactions in Merida, Mexico, scrap yards usually require a valid form of government-issued identification, such as a driver’s license (licencia de conducir), passport, or an official voter ID card (INE/IFE). This is a standard practice for compliance and to track sellers of scrap materials.

Are there specific regulations for scrap yards in Merida?

Yes, scrap yards in Merida and throughout Mexico must comply with local, state, and federal regulations. These often cover environmental protection (e.g., handling of hazardous fluids), accurate weighing of materials, and seller identification requirements. Some regulations also pertain to the types of materials that can be processed and their origin to prevent the trade of stolen goods. Always choose yards that seem knowledgeable about and compliant with these rules.

Can I buy used car parts from a scrap yard in Merida?

Absolutely. Buying used car parts is a significant service offered by automotive scrap yards in Merida. You can often find engines, transmissions, body panels, lights, and interior components at a fraction of the cost of new parts. It’s recommended to bring your vehicle’s part number or a sample if possible to ensure compatibility.
